As a Director of Clinical Services (DOCS), you use and build upon the expertise you have developed as a Board-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A). At this point in your professional journey, you join our clinical leadership team and you “own” your clinical site and take responsibility for the site’s entire caseload.

Working closely and under the direction of the Senior Director of Clinical Services (RDOCS), the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st will support the Clinical Supervisors, Behavior Interventionists and others as they deliver care to the clients. The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st will consult with the team on best practices and company standards while providing training in ABA-based therapy tools.

The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st will drive outreach and other initiatives with referral sources and the community at large to support new client referrals and growth for the location. The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st should have over 5 years of clinical experience directing service with individuals with varying diagnoses, diverse levels of functioning, and a broad range of ages.

The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st should also have over 2 years of experience as a Clinical Supervisor with formal staff training including didactic and in-vivo, formal performance evaluation, and report writing. The ideal Clinical Director BCBA Board Certified Behavior Analyst should have Master’s degree in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A).
